A comic shop in Portland had a 'no phones' signing and it was the best fan event I've been to

This was about three months ago. My local shop, Cosmic Tome, hosted a small artist for a signing but made a rule: phones had to stay in your pocket. You got five minutes of actual talk time while they signed your book. I saw people bringing old issues from their childhood to get stories about, not just snapping pics for social media. The line moved slow, maybe twenty people an hour, but nobody seemed to mind. It felt like how these things used to be, you know? Has any other shop near you tried something like this?
